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16010760 850002571 9000385 8954646057 735036
4928047 05037711 1971294
4928047 05037711 1971294
03 09717191 03
All about undefined
Interested in learning more?
4928047 05037711 1971294
03 09717191 03
See more
54395 336 74430236877
6716990602 20 8122 923 761752009
See more
12325 2184 48824
75 69752590 4653524 0764634
See more